Cristiano Ronaldo’s Al-Nassr are closing in on their next big-name signing, with Chelsea’s Hakim Ziyech close to joining the Saudi Pro League club.

Ronaldo started an exodus of stars to the Gulf state in 2022, when he left Manchester United as a free agent and joined Al-Nassr a matter of weeks later.

Since then, Karim Benzema has joined Al-Ittihad, where Chelsea star N’Golo Kante is headed when his Stamford Bridge contract expires.

Ziyech, meanwhile, is eager to end a difficult period with Chelsea, where he has often been peripheral by joining Ronaldo at Al-Nassr, FootMercato reports. The 30-year-old former Ajax winger is set to receive what is described as a “big contract” with an “extra, extra-large salary”.

Under contract until 2025, the Saudi Pro League club are likely to have to pay a fee for the Morocco star, who played a leading role as his country made a shock run to the semi-finals of the 2022 World Cup.

He has an Estimated Transfer Value (ETV) of €18.5 million, which Chelsea could use to ease their Financial Fair Play concerns.

Ziyech’s difficult season

Following the World Cup, Ziyech appeared on the verge of signing for PSG on Transfer Deadline Day in January, but in one of the stories of the day, Chelsea made a string of administrative blunders that saw Ziyech embarrassingly stranded in the Parc des Princes side’s offices.

It was a turn of events that frustrated Ziyech, who would rarely be given a chance at the end of a catastrophic season with Chelsea, despite the fact that the Stamford Bridge side were ailing offensively.

Eager to leave Chelsea, Ziyech is set to be given his chance by Ronaldo’s side, who will be able to offer him one last big wage as well as the opportunity to be a figurehead for the ambitious Saudi Pro League in the immediate future.
